From: Adiponectin triggers breast cancer cell death via fatty acid metabolic reprogramming

Fig. 1

Effect of globular adiponectin on cellular lipid reservation in breast cancer cells. A-C MCF-7 (A), T47D (B), and MDA-MB-231 (C) cells were treated with gAcrp (1 μg/mL) for indicated time periods. Cells were then incubated with Bodipy 493/503 for 30 min. Neutral lipid accumulation was determined as mean fluorescence intensity (MFI) using flow cytometry analysis. D-E MCF-7 (D) and MDA-MB-231 (E) cells were treated with gAcrp for 24 h, followed by labeling of lipid droplets with Nile red. Representative images for gAcrp-treated and control cells were shown along with quantification of lipid droplet area in respect to DAPI, in which the lipid droplet areas were determined by total area of red fluorescence using Image J software (scale bar: 20 μm). * denotes p < 0.05 compared to control cells (n=3 except where specifically indicated in Figures)
